Publish Prop#


Element |
Description |
---|---|
Refresh |
Updates the Window with Latest Data |
Left/Right |
Moves Through the Current Directory Structure in a Step By Step Fashion |
Create New Folder |
Creates a New Directory at Current File Path |
Left Pane |
Lists NVIDIA Omniverse™ Nucleus Directories (If Logged-In) and Local Drives / Directories |
Right Pane |
Lists Files in Currently Selected Directory |
Project Folder |
The location and name of the project to create |
Save format |
Allows Selection of File Export Type |
Description |
Text to be used as the text on the file checkpoint |
Show Publish Options |
Display the Settings dialog so that user can select Publish/Export options |
Export |
Exports the SketchUp file as a Prop file |
Cancel |
Stops the Export Process and Closes Export Dialogue |
Note
When you export your file, you create a connection for Live Sync which is visible in the Live Sync Path dialogue.

Send to Omniverse#
Warning
Deprecated. The Last supported version is Omniverse SketchUp connector 200.2 release. This functionality will be removed in future releases.
Sends your file open directly in a Kit application. Simply click Send to Omniverse
and Kit Application will launch with your model loaded and ready to go.

Note
You must be sure that Kit Application is installed and that you can access it from a server for this feature to work. See Connecting to View Label for more details.
